2. Rustic Farmhouse Glow


Bedroom Placing warm wood accents on top of plaid fabrics makes a bedroom look homely to those who adore a rustic farmhouse aesthetic. Consider wooden lanterns, wreaths of greenery on the door, and homegrown knit throws. This style is very nice with reclaimed wood headboards or plain pine branches placed in mason jars. What is left is a homely vacation resort that comes out of a country catalog.

3. Blue Frosted Elegance


The blue color is right and cool and with silver ornaments and crisp linens it is perfect. An artificial tree at the base of the bed is frosted with icy accents to make a cool winter getaway. For a cheap yet elegant touch, add paper snowflakes along the curtains. The designers are fond of blue on bedrooms because it enhances relaxation and thus it is perfect during the holiday nights.

9. Cozy Neutral Tones


Muted grays, beige, ivory, and other neutral colors give an aesthetic sanctuary a warm feeling. Micro layering of knitted blankets, white candles and little green wreaths add subdued sophistication. This appearance is appropriate in small bedrooms, where the neutral colors are used to make the room look bigger and at the same time adopting the warmth of the holidays. A lot of interior stylists refer to it as the relaxing Christmas strategy.

16. Blue and White Coastal Style


A blue and white palette gives a Christmas bedroom a coastal feel to anyone who likes tranquil colors. Ornaments made of seashells, garlands of driftwood, and pale linens remind one of beach style, but remain celebratory. It is cheap diy friendly as well, and it is decorated with natural finds.
